Long detailed description of the plot: The book "1914-1918 Una guerra sullo schermo Italian Edition" by [Author's name] takes a unique approach to telling the story of the First World War, focusing on how the conflict was portrayed on screen and how it has evolved over time. Through a comprehensive analysis of films set during this period, the author sheds light on the changing narratives and representations of war, highlighting the progression from glorifying military heroism to a more nuanced understanding of the human cost of war. The book begins by exploring the early films about the First World War, which were largely propaganda pieces designed to rally support for the war effort. These films often depicted soldiers as heroic figures, with little attention paid to the horrors of trench warfare or the devastating effects of mustard gas. As the war dragged on, however, filmmakers began to challenge these initial portrayals, delving deeper into the human toll of the conflict and the psychological trauma experienced by soldiers.
